Transaction 34a05020dedbca6aaf587fe08f574c01a70ab2bfa66b59da0567ae19b2f1dff0

1 Input
2 Outputs
  • 34a05020dedbca6aaf587fe08f574c01a70ab2bfa66b59da0567ae19b2f1dff0:0
  • value  23984393
    address  34UfdRJKRNNVTfNRuS1Twj7u8ALu2VKwjm
  • 34a05020dedbca6aaf587fe08f574c01a70ab2bfa66b59da0567ae19b2f1dff0:1
  • value  169899
    address  3EqjP3tSeyZSzLu928BbJTpjqZdRvBKKaY